The World Organisation for Animal Health (WOAH – founded as OIE) is a leading intergovernmental organisation representing 183 Members worldwide, contributing to improving animal health, protecting animal welfare and strengthening Veterinary Services. WOAH's headquarters are in Paris, with 13 Regional or Sub-regional Representations and 250 staff members. The Emergency Preparedness and Resilience Department (EPRD) sits within the Directorate General in charge of Global Framework and Capacity Building, and contributes to international frameworks to sustainably mitigate biological threats arising from natural occurrences, laboratory accidents, or deliberate manipulation or release of pathogens. It provides strategic orientation on integrated approaches to emergency management, laboratory capacity building, and a One Health approach to animal health risks including wildlife health.

Under the authority and direct supervision of the Head of the Emergency Preparedness and Resilience Department, the Administrative Officer works with team members across the department to manage and assist with the daily administrative running of department activities, liaising with the rest of the Organisation and external parties to guarantee smooth coordination. The role contributes to information flow within the department, supports administrative processes, and provides logistical support for meetings, workshops and other events (face-to-face or web-based) managed by the EPRD. It also brings knowledge management expertise to help build internal systems for knowledge sharing, file management and effective team communications.
